Blair William & Co. IL, an institutional investor, has increased its stake in Xylem Inc. (NYSE:XYL) by 23.6% during the third quarter, according to a recent SEC filing. The firm now owns 60,078 shares of the industrial products company's stock, valued at $8,861,000.

Why it matters

Xylem is a global water technology company that designs, manufactures, and services engineered systems and equipment for water transport, treatment, testing, and efficient use. The increase in Blair William & Co. IL's stake suggests the institutional investor sees growth potential in Xylem's business and stock performance.

The details

According to the filing, Blair William & Co. IL acquired an additional 11,478 shares of Xylem during the third quarter, bringing its total position to 60,078 shares. Xylem's stock price has fluctuated in recent months, trading between a 52-week low of $100.47 and a high of $154.27.
